Do Flax Seeds Have Creatine? The Nutritional Reality

The idea that flax seeds might contain creatine stems from their reputation as a nutrient-dense superfood, especially for plant-based eaters. However, the science is clear: flax seeds contain virtually no creatine. Instead of searching for creatine in plant foods, it is more accurate to understand the body's own production process and the typical dietary sources of this important compound.

Creatine is a molecule primarily stored in muscle cells, where it plays a critical role in rapidly regenerating adenosine triphosphate (ATP), the body's main energy currency, during short, intense bursts of physical activity. The body can naturally synthesize its own creatine, a process that happens mainly in the liver, kidneys, and pancreas. The raw materials for this synthesis are the amino acids arginine, glycine, and methionine.

While flax seeds contain some protein and these amino acid precursors, they do not provide the final creatine molecule in any significant amount. For those on a strict vegan or vegetarian diet, this means that their dietary intake of pre-formed creatine is very low, leading to lower muscle creatine stores compared to omnivores. For these individuals, supplementation is an effective way to raise creatine levels, especially for athletic performance.

The Actual Nutritional Profile of Flax Seeds

Even without creatine, flax seeds are a nutritional powerhouse, offering a wide array of benefits that support overall health, especially within a plant-based diet. It is essential to focus on what they do provide rather than what they lack.

  • Omega-3 Fatty Acids: Flax seeds are one of the richest plant-based sources of alpha-linolenic acid (ALA), a heart-healthy omega-3 fatty acid. These fatty acids help fight inflammation, lower blood pressure, and protect against heart disease.
  • High Fiber Content: With both soluble and insoluble fiber, flax seeds are excellent for digestive health. The fiber adds bulk to stool, preventing constipation, and can help regulate blood sugar and cholesterol levels.
  • Lignans (Antioxidants): Flax seeds are exceptionally rich in lignans, a type of polyphenol with antioxidant properties. Lignans have been linked to a reduced risk of certain cancers, particularly hormone-sensitive types like breast and prostate cancer.
  • Protein: Flax seeds provide a moderate amount of plant-based protein, contributing to daily protein intake. Two tablespoons of ground flaxseed provide around 5 grams of protein.

How Plant-Based Diets Obtain Creatine and Its Precursors

For those who don't consume animal products, a balanced diet is crucial for supporting the body's natural creatine synthesis. While the body produces about half of its daily creatine needs, the rest must come from diet, or in the case of a vegetarian or vegan, be produced from dietary amino acid precursors.

Plant-based foods rich in the amino acids arginine, glycine, and methionine include:

  • Legumes: Lentils, chickpeas, and beans.
  • Nuts and Seeds: Almonds, pumpkin seeds, and sesame seeds.
  • Soy Products: Tofu, tempeh, and soy protein isolate.
  • Grains: Quinoa and whole grains.
  • Algae: Spirulina.

However, it is important to remember that these foods only provide the building blocks, not the creatine itself. Studies consistently show that vegans and vegetarians have lower creatine stores in their muscles and brain than omnivores. This does not necessarily impact general health but can affect high-intensity athletic performance. For those with high physical demands, pure creatine monohydrate supplements, which are synthetically produced and 100% vegan, are a safe and effective option to boost creatine levels.
